Home Sweet Home: Unpacking San Diego Gardens San Diego Real Estate

Let's get down to brass tacks: what does it cost to call this charming neighborhood home? For those diving into San Diego Gardens San Diego real estate, you'll find the median home value comfortably sits around $558,415. Now, I know what you might be thinking – San Diego and "affordable" aren't always in the same sentence. But compared to some of the pricier pockets of America's Finest City, San Diego Gardens offers a genuinely attainable entry point for homeownership, especially for families looking for a solid investment. For renters, the average rent is around $2,233, providing a more budget-friendly option than many other San Diego locales. This balance contributes to the neighborhood's excellent Housing Score of 83/100, indicating good value and a stable market.
